Locating the Official Canon Website

The first step in downloading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F drivers is to navigate to the official Canon website. Open a web browser and enter "www.canon.com" in the address bar. This will take you to the main page of Canon's website.

Once on the Canon website, look for a search bar or a menu option labeled "Support" or "Drivers." Click on this option to proceed to the support page.

On the support page, you may be asked to provide the product name or model number. In this case, enter "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F" in the search bar to filter the results specifically for this model.

After clicking the search button, a list of search results will appear. Look for the official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F driver download page. It may be listed as a separate page or under the support page for this printer model.

Once you find the correct page, click on it to access the driver download section.

Selecting the Correct Operating System

Before downloading the drivers, it is crucial to select the appropriate operating system for your device to ensure compatibility and proper functioning of the printer.

On the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F driver download page, locate the section that allows you to select the operating system. This section may be labeled as "Operating System" or "Compatibility."

Click on the drop-down menu, and a list of available operating systems will appear. Scroll through the list and select the operating system that matches your device.

If you are uncertain about the operating system version on your device, you can find this information by going to the "System Preferences" or "Settings" on your device. Look for the "About" section, and it should provide details about the operating system version.

Downloading and Installing the Drivers

After selecting the correct operating system, proceed to download the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F drivers.

On the driver download page, you may be presented with different options or versions of the drivers. It is advisable to select the most recent version to ensure the latest features and bug fixes.

Click on the download button next to the driver version you have chosen. The drivers will begin downloading onto your device.

Once the download is complete, locate the downloaded file in your computer's download folder or the designated folder you have chosen for downloads. It is often a compressed file, so you may need to extract its contents using a file extraction software.

Run the extracted installer file by double-clicking on it, and a setup wizard will guide you through the installation process. Foll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ation.

After the installation is finished, restart your device to ensure the newly installed drivers take effect.

By following these step-by-step instructions, you should now have successfully downloaded and installed the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F drivers on your device, allowing you to utilize the printer's full functionality.

Troubleshooting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F Driver Issues

Common Driver Problems

In this subsection, we will highlight some common issues that users may encounter with the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F drivers and provide effective troubleshooting methods.

When using the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F printer, it is not uncommon to come across certain driver issues that may hinder its performance. However, with the right troubleshooting techniques, these problems can be easily resolved.

One common issue that users may face is the inability to connect to the printer. This can be caused by an outdated or incompatible driver. To fix this problem, it is recommended to update the driver to the latest version. Canon regularly releases driver updates to enhance compatibility and fix known issues. Users can visit the official Canon website and download the latest driver for the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F model.

Another common problem is printing errors, such as distorted or incomplete prints. This can be caused by a corrupt driver or incorrect printer settings. To troubleshoot this issue, it is advisable to uninstall the current driver and reinstall it correctly. Ensure that all printer settings are properly configured, such as paper size and print quality. In addition, checking for any firmware updates for the printer is also recommended.

Updating and Reinstalling Drivers

Regularly updating the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F drivers is crucial to ensure optimal performance and compatibility. With each driver update, Canon addresses known issues, adds new features, and enhances the overall functionality of the printer.

To update the drivers, users can follow these simple steps:

  1. Visit the official Canon website.
  2. Navigate to the "Support" section.
  3. Select the model of the printer, in this case, the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F.
  4. Click on the "Drivers & Downloads" option.
  5. Choose the operating system of your computer.
  6. Download the latest driver available for the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F.
  7. Once downloaded, run the installation file and follow the on-screen instructions to complete the driver update process.

Reinstalling the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F drivers can also help resolve various driver-related issues. Sometimes, a corrupt driver or improper installation can cause problems. To reinstall the drivers, users can follow these steps:

  1. Go to the "Control Panel" on your computer.
  2. Select "Devices and Printers."
  3. Locate the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F printer.
  4. Right-click on the printer and choose "Remove device."
  5. Confirm the removal and wait for the process to complete.
  6. Once the printer is removed, reconnect it to the computer.
  7. Windows will automatically detect the printer and install the necessary drivers.

Methods for Updating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F Drivers

There are various methods available for updating the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F drivers:

1. Using the Canon website: The official Canon website is a reliable source for downloading the latest drivers for the im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F. Users can visit the support section of the Canon website, search for their specific device model, and download the updated drivers.

2. Device Manager: Another method is to update the drivers through the Device Manager. This can be accessed by right-clicking on the Start button, selecting Device Manager, and then locating the Canon imageRUNNER ADVANCE C250iF in the list of devices. Right-clicking on it and selecting "Update driver" will prompt the system to search for the latest drivers online and install them.

3. Driver Update Software: There are also third-party driver update software available that can automate the process of updating drivers. These software scan the system, detect outdated drivers, and download and install the latest versions. Users need to ensure they choose a reputable and trusted driver update software for this purpose.
